ESG and 9k connect using UCS servers

I have NSX 6.2.3 install on 6 UCS rack servers that are in a cluster, each servers have two NIC that is connected to two Cisco 9k, one nice on a server going to 9K A and next NIC going to 9k B. I have iBGP running between the ESG and the 9K. I found a problem that ping and BGP peering not working on some of the ESG, until I remove one half of the connections going to any of the 9K and just have the Exi host connect to one 9K.

Can someone tell me what I am not doing? And how can I have all EXi host connect at the same time to the 9K and have iBGP working on all the uplinks. 9k ports are config as trunk ports.

Make sure you are not using a vPC link to peer the ESGs with the upstream 9Ks as Cisco does NOT support this topology on the Nexus 9Ks.

This is my preferred method of setting this up. A distinct separate point to point port-channel from FI A to N9KA and FI B to N9KB

Each N9K has a BGP adjacency with all ESG's over a VLAN dedicated to that Fabric.
